package org.apache.hadoop.hive.ql.exec.vector.expressions;
/**
* A high-performance set implementation used to support fast set membership testing,
* using Cuckoo hashing. This is used to support fast tests of the form
*
* column IN ( list-of-values )
*
* For double, we simply layer over the implementation for long. Double.doubleToRawLongBits
* is used to convert a 64-bit double to a 64-bit long with bit-for-bit fidelity.
*/
public class CuckooSetDouble {
CuckooSetLong setLong;
public CuckooSetDouble(int expectedSize) {
setLong = new CuckooSetLong(expectedSize);
}
/**
* Return true if and only if the value x is present in the set.
*/
public boolean lookup(double x) {
return setLong.lookup(Double.doubleToRawLongBits(x));
}
/**
* Insert a single value into the set.
*/
public void insert(double x) {
setLong.insert(Double.doubleToRawLongBits(x));
}
/**
* Insert all values in the input array into the set.
*/
public void load(double[] a) {
for (Double x : a) {
insert(x);
}
}
}
